Output ca650e26c6608f473191235c6c46a791de42702ecbe2e006fa5b92a6675bf56c:11

value
260090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 caf3a1c48604e28e668ec18cda22446a9e7a63ed OP_EQUAL
address
3LC8H8nTjDKTWL893opUawTEGMPGtoFmvG
transaction
ca650e26c6608f473191235c6c46a791de42702ecbe2e006fa5b92a6675bf56c